Understanding Missouri State Patrol Reports
So, what exactly are these reports? Missouri State Patrol reports encompass a wide range of data, from traffic accident summaries and crime statistics to enforcement activities and public safety initiatives. Think of them as a comprehensive overview of what the State Patrol has been up to, keeping our roads and communities safe. These reports serve several vital functions. For the public, they provide transparency and accountability, allowing us to see how our law enforcement agencies are performing. For policymakers, the reports offer valuable data to inform decisions about resource allocation, traffic safety laws, and crime prevention strategies. And for the State Patrol itself, the reports act as a tool for self-evaluation, helping them identify areas for improvement and refine their tactics. The types of information you might find in a Missouri State Patrol report can vary, but generally include detailed breakdowns of traffic accidents, including the causes, locations, and severity of injuries. You'll also see statistics on arrests for various offenses, such as DUI, drug possession, and other criminal activities. Information on commercial vehicle enforcement, including inspections and violations, is often included. Finally, reports may highlight specific public safety campaigns and initiatives undertaken by the State Patrol to address pressing issues like distracted driving or impaired driving. By making this information accessible, the Missouri State Patrol fosters trust and encourages open communication with the communities they serve. How to Access and Interpret Missouri State Patrol Reports
Alright, now that we know what these reports are, let's talk about how to get your hands on them. Accessing Missouri State Patrol reports is generally pretty straightforward. The Missouri State Patrol website is usually the first place to check. Look for sections dedicated to statistics, publications, or public information. You might find annual reports, specific incident reports, or data dashboards. Government transparency portals are another great resource. These websites often consolidate data from various state agencies, making it easier to find the reports you're looking for. You can also try contacting the Missouri State Patrol directly. Their public information office can guide you to the right resources or provide specific reports upon request. Now, interpreting these reports can feel a bit daunting at first, but don't worry, it's not rocket science! Start by understanding the key metrics being presented. Pay attention to the definitions and units of measurement used in the report. Look for trends and patterns in the data. Are traffic accidents increasing in a specific area? Are certain types of crimes on the rise? Consider the context of the data. Factors like population changes, economic conditions, and seasonal variations can all influence the numbers you're seeing. When interpreting accident reports, pay close attention to contributing factors such as speeding, distracted driving, and impaired driving. This can provide valuable insights into the causes of accidents and potential solutions. When reviewing crime statistics, consider the clearance rates for different types of offenses. This indicates how effectively law enforcement is solving crimes and holding offenders accountable. Remember, data is just one piece of the puzzle. The Impact of Missouri State Patrol Reports on Public Safety
So, why should we care about these Missouri State Patrol reports? The impact of these reports on public safety is significant. They play a crucial role in shaping public safety policies and initiatives. By identifying trends and patterns in crime and traffic data, policymakers can develop targeted strategies to address specific problems. For example, if reports show a spike in DUI-related accidents in a particular area, the state might increase patrols, implement sobriety checkpoints, or launch public awareness campaigns to combat drunk driving. Missouri State Patrol reports help allocate resources effectively. By understanding where crime is concentrated and where traffic accidents are most frequent, law enforcement agencies can deploy their personnel and equipment strategically. This ensures that resources are directed to the areas where they are needed most. Furthermore, these reports enhance community engagement and transparency. By making data readily available to the public, the State Patrol fosters trust and encourages open communication. This empowers citizens to become more involved in public safety efforts and hold their government accountable. Access to Missouri State Patrol reports can also inform personal safety decisions. By understanding the risks and hazards in their communities, individuals can take steps to protect themselves and their families. For example, if reports show a high incidence of burglaries in a particular neighborhood, residents might invest in home security systems or participate in neighborhood watch programs.
